The plugin can be installed and evaluated without a license, and includes a trial period just like ST2. I currently charge for $16 for a single-user license, which allows me to provide a high-level of support. The plugin is installed via Package Control.Įarly in the project I decided to make it a commercial plugin to help keep it going. The plugin has extensive functionality and support both working off of a server and mapping a local folder to a remote folder. You can see features, screenshots, documentation, changelog and other information at /sublime_packages/sftp. After 8 months of development, testing and a bunch of feedback from initial users, I’m happy to make an official announcement for Sublime SFTP.
